The Canny Man’s

The Canny Man’s is a popular playground that attracts a loyal following of regulars. The vibe is one of hilarity and top-notch banter, making it a great place to catch up on the chat with friends. Choose from a deceivingly large number of rooms to dine in and expect a quintessential Scottish culinary adventure. The stunning seafood is delivered from Eddie’s Seafood market on a daily basis and the sandwiches make the perfect accompaniment for a pint. Enjoy a quirky yet traditional Scottish pub with cracking food and all the drinks you could ever wish for.

Harajuku Kitchen

Experience a taste of Japan in Scotland at the Harajuku Kitchen. This little beauty hits the nail on the head when it comes to exquisite Japanese cuisine. Expect dishes that are the real deal so no need to fear. Delight in three generations worth of family recipes fused with the experienced chef’s creativity. Look no further if you have a penchant for sushi rolls, tempura, teriyaki, or gyosas, and do not leave without tasting the sensational stir-fry Yaki Udon noodles.

Three Birds

Food

Enjoy an exquisite culinary adventure devoid of unnecessary airs or graces. Three Birds is chilled and unbelievably satisfying. Venture here to indulge in contemporary British cuisine and bring the whole crew — they specialize in excellent sharing plates. These geniuses are too cool for school with their half price testing days. Customers act as enviable guinea pigs and aid in the creation process of the new menu. Delight in local produce from artisanal suppliers and anticipate unique dishes that leave you begging for more.

Indaba

Head to Indaba for tapas, tapas, and yes; more tapas. Nothing beats delectable nibbles in abundance while swirling a divine glass of wine. Those who have a fondness for local, natural produce can rest their mind and delight in knowing that Indaba pride themselves on using only the best. Expect the traditional Spanish tapas with a few added surprises here and there (from South African tapas to even Scottish alternatives). The majority of the menu happens to be gluten free too.
